The room feels elegant yet welcoming, set on a quiet residential street where service comes with calm confidence. Diners describe plates as polished and the pace unhurried. One guest said the team "made us feel at home" while guiding choices from the raw bar. In the kitchen, the cooking leans modern Italian with Sardinian influences rather than theatrics: pristine raw seafood, fregula with shellfish, and culurgiones given a subtle creative twist. Expect refined execution and clean flavors; a few diners wanted more punch in primi like risotto or lobster pasta, but most praise the freshness and presentation of the fish. For families, the menu is seafood-forward and sophisticated, but there are kid-accessible options like spaghetti al pomodoro. Adventurous kids may enjoy simple grilled fish or sharing raw items, though portions skew refined over hearty and prices reflect premium seafood.

Their raw bar and seafood primi are the must-orders, from tartare and oysters to linguine all’astice and fregula ai frutti di mare.
Dress smart-casual and plan for a relaxed, unhurried meal with potentially modest portions and tricky parking.
